What’s the explanation there? We know what happens when a seed is moved from its position, so one side couldn’t have been hidden or destroyed. Notably, the section of Hunrath’s railway swapped into Kaptar, the spinning Kaptar room held on Hunrath, and the small rock bridge grafted into Maray, to name those on the top of my head. There are, however, a couple instances in which only one sphere has a seed. When one is stimulated into a forced swap, the other follows. They’re touched by members of that world’s species and the bounds are set, linking those two seeds together. Now, as I understand it, the whole sphere-swapping dance requires two ambassador seeds, one at each point to be swapped.
